About The Role
We are looking for Key Workers to deliver interventions to NDIS participants (specifically children aged 0-8) and their families that lead to positive, life-changing outcomes.
Availability and commitment to support before / after school appointments is essential, as this is the most highly requested time for Key Workers to provide therapy to their participants.
As a Key Worker at Everyday Independence, no two days will be the same. If you were here last week, these are some of the things you may have done :
- Working in the social model means you'll work and deliver therapy in diverse settings; from homes and schools to playgrounds, and community centres
- Attended a family's home to conduct their initial appointment, utilizing your assessment and communication skills to get to know them, their child and goals
- Worked collaboratively with a kinder teacher at a preschool to support a child to develop their motor skills
- Coached parents through finding a school that best suits their young child's needs
- Worked collaboratively with a Speech Pathologist and family members to support a child to develop their communication and social skills
- Built meaningful relationships with the participants and their supports (family, carers, friends)
- Documented, and billed for, each session through our online participant management system
- Provided support for a 5-year-old after school so that they can establish consistent routines
- Attended the weekly team meeting in the Hub; sharing stories of impact, coffee and laughs
- You'll have met with your Team Leader and Therapy Mentor to tap into their clinical knowledge and / or support
- Dropped into an online mentoring session to build knowledge of using Assistive Technology with a participant and some tips to introduce some behavioral support strategies
